IIM Bangalore, in collaboration with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ship (MSDE), Government of India (GoI), and State Skill Development Missions (SSDMs), is offering a Certificate Program in Public Policy and Management. The program, Mahatma Gandhi National Fellowship (MGNF), is a unique opportunity for young, dynamic individuals to contribute to enhancing skill development and promote rural employment at the district level. Equip, enable and empower Khushboo Chhangani reports on a workshop on best practices for inclusion of persons with disability
The Diversity and Inclusion Office at IIM Bangalore organised a half-day workshop on ‘Inclusive Best Practices in Higher Education’, in collaboration with the Department for International Development (DFID), UK, on 28th November, 2019. David Finch, Director, International Development and Research, National Star College, UK, conducted the workshop and discussed the duties of higher education institutes to ensure equity, strategies and adaptations for inclusion of persons with disability. Five years of transformational learning IIMBx is now a global online-learning platform with over 1.4 million learners from across the globe. Five years ago, when launched, IIMBx was a torchbearer in the space of digital learning technology in India
22 November, 2019: The evening of 19th November 2019 at the Director’s Lawns, IIM Bangalore, witnessed a joyful celebration of the fifth anniversary of IIMBx. IIMBx, the digital learning initiative of IIMB, now has over 1.4 million learners from across the world. Founded at a time when digital learning was still a new concept in India, with a lot of skepticism surrounding its effectiveness and validity, IIMBx began creating courses with a five-member team. Forty years of dedicated service to IIMB…. Krishna M., K. Ramakrishnan and K. Pandian have been providing hearty meals to students with a smile. IIMB honours them with Long Service awards on the 46th Foundation Day
From helping churn out sambar-rice and chapati-dal-subzi for 50 students of IIM Bangalore in 1977 to dishing up woks of noodles and degchis of biryani, along with the usual dal-roti, for 1,000 students on the B-school’s Bannerghatta Road campus, Krishna Munilakappa, Head Cook, IIMB Students’ Hostel, can also serve up a feast of delicious stories about wielding the ladle at IIMB.
